#! /bin/sh : ${LS=ls} : ${MV=mv} : ${MKDIR=mkdir} : ${MKNOD=mknod} : ${RM=rm} : ${TOUCH=touch} . $srcdir/setup if test -z "$other_partition_tmpdir"; then exit 77 fi null=.mv-null dir=.mv-dir framework_failure=0 $RM -f $null || framework_failure=1 $MKNOD $null p || framework_failure=1 $MKDIR -p $dir/a/b/c $dir/d/e/f || framework_failure=1 $TOUCH $dir/a/b/c/file1 $dir/d/e/f/file2 || framework_failure=1 if test $framework_failure = 1; then echo 'failure in testing framework' exit 1 fi # Make sure we get English translations. LANGUAGE=C export LANGUAGE LC_ALL=C export LC_ALL LANG=C export LANG fail=0 $MV --verbose $null $dir $other_partition_tmpdir > out || fail=1 # Make sure the files are gone. test -f $null && fail=1 test -d $dir && fail=1 # Make sure they were moved. # Since `test -e' is not portable, use `ls'. $LS $other_partition_tmpdir/$null > /dev/null || fail=1 test -d $other_partition_tmpdir/$dir/a/b/c || fail=1 sed "s,$other_partition_tmpdir,XXX," out > out2 cat > exp <<\EOF .mv-null -> XXX/.mv-null removing .mv-null .mv-dir -> XXX/.mv-dir .mv-dir/a -> XXX/.mv-dir/a .mv-dir/a/b -> XXX/.mv-dir/a/b .mv-dir/a/b/c -> XXX/.mv-dir/a/b/c .mv-dir/a/b/c/file1 -> XXX/.mv-dir/a/b/c/file1 .mv-dir/d -> XXX/.mv-dir/d .mv-dir/d/e -> XXX/.mv-dir/d/e .mv-dir/d/e/f -> XXX/.mv-dir/d/e/f .mv-dir/d/e/f/file2 -> XXX/.mv-dir/d/e/f/file2 removing all entries of directory .mv-dir removing all entries of directory .mv-dir/a removing all entries of directory .mv-dir/a/b removing all entries of directory .mv-dir/a/b/c removing .mv-dir/a/b/c/file1 removing the directory itself: .mv-dir/a/b/c removing the directory itself: .mv-dir/a/b removing the directory itself: .mv-dir/a removing all entries of directory .mv-dir/d removing all entries of directory .mv-dir/d/e removing all entries of directory .mv-dir/d/e/f removing .mv-dir/d/e/f/file2 removing the directory itself: .mv-dir/d/e/f removing the directory itself: .mv-dir/d/e removing the directory itself: .mv-dir/d removing the directory itself: .mv-dir EOF cmp out2 exp || fail=1 # cd $other_partition_tmpdir # $LS -l -A -R $other_partition_tmpdir $RM -rf $null $dir $other_partition_tmpdir out out2 exp exit $fail
